Default Two Page (side by side) preview with odd pages on right

It *does* work, at least in Word 2003 (and every previous version AFAR). I
have a four-page test document. If I select "Mirror margins" then switch to
Print Preview and choose 1x2 pages, I get page 1 on the right. Paging down,
I get pages 2 and 3, then 4. Same if I check "Different odd and even."
Either of those settings has the desired result.

"Suzanne S. Barnhill" wrote:

If you have selected either "Different odd and even" (Layout tab of

Page
Setup) or "Mirror margins" (Margins tab of Page Setup), you'll see

facing
pages.
